Wet-strengthened filter papers are manufactured from a majority of alpha-cellulose. The smooth surface allows for fibre-free filtration. They feature a high wet strength and can also be used in the filtration of strong alkaline or acid solutions. Due to their high mechanical strength, they are suited to applications where the residue is removed from the filter, for example with a spatula or a jet of water.
Grade 323: is a fast-filtering wet-strengthened paper with very good particle retention. It is a tighter version of Grade 325 and is suited to general-purpose filtration where rapid flow is essential. Grade 323 is widely used in the food industry, particularly for sucrose assays in cane sugar, and in pharmaceutical laboratories. Its strong wet strength is achieved with a chemically stable resin that does not significantly affect typical qualitative results, though it is not recommended for nitrogen-sensitive procedures like Kjeldahl analysis.

| Grade | Whatman Equivalent | Speed | Thickness (mm) | Pore Size (μM) | Weight (g/m²) | Filtration Speed (sec*) | Burst Strength (kg/cm²) | 
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 322 | = No.93 | Fast Filtration | 0.15 | 10-20 | 64 | 50 | 1.45 | 
| 323 | = No.91 | Fast Filtration | 0.14 | 20-30 | 64 | 30 | 1.6 | 
| 324 | = No.113 | Fast, creped | 0.45 | 45-65 | 140 | 14 | 1.8 | 
| 325 | = No.114 | Very Fast Filtration | 0.17 | 17-30 | 73 | 22 | 1.25 |
